Colliford Lake Hotel & Holiday Site blends countryside and comfort. Start your day with a hearty English breakfast, then unwind at the bar, enjoy meals at the restaurant, or watch children play on the playground. Guests consistently praise the helpful staff.
Located in Liskeard, Colliford Lake Hotel & Holiday Site is in a rural area and in a national park. Cornwall's Regimental Museum and Lawrence House Museum are cultural highlights, and some of the area's attractions include Bodmin and Wenford Railway and Trethorne Leisure Park. Lanhydrock and Pinsla Garden and Nursery are also worth visiting. Visit our Liskeard travel guide
